    Can I be added to the list.  I am just finishing my 2nd miscarriage.  We got results from my RPL testing and I have an appt with a high risk dr next Wednesday. On Monday, I have what is hopefully my final check up with my OB to make sure my ute is clear. 

    As for my TTC status, like many,  I am at a bit of a cross roads right now.  Looking at what I tested positive for, it does not seem to be a factor until later in pregnancy.  My doctor said given how early the losses were it was probably due to age/bad eggs and we could start trying as soon as we were ready as my problem is not getting pregnant.  I'm thinking about maybe seeing an RE to at least confirm it is age and not something else which would mean we would probably have to put off TTC for awhile.  That leads to the decision, hold off for an RE, getting older every month, NTNP until an RE appt, or jump right in and hope the third time is the charm.  This is secondary infertility, so IVF will not be an option if the losses are age related. We also have a high deductible which means we would be paying out of pocket until we hit the deductible, so cost is also a factor.  I'm hoping to have more clarity after I hear what the high risk doctor says.  Maybe my research is off.
